Celebration Of Life Ceremony For 16-Year-Old Saturday
(Manheim, PA) -- A celebration of life ceremony is scheduled for Saturday morning for a 16-year-old Lancaster County hit-and-run victim. Curtis Groff was working along the side of West Sun Hill Road in Manheim on May 2nd when he was struck by a car and the driver didn't stop. Groff was an active member of the White Oak Church in Penn Township, serving as president of the church's youth group. The ceremony will take place at White Oak Church.

Find Out What's In Store at Andrea Folino Botique & Sangria Bar
Owner Andrea Folino says that even at a young age, she preferred shoes over toys. “I have always had a deep love of fashion and it has been a lifelong dream of mine to run my own boutique,” she shares. Through her time as co-owner of Folino Estate Winery, Vintner’s Table and Vintner’s Inn, she has always injected that love of style, fashion and interior design into the brands. “People would ask me about where I got my outfits, which led me to introduce curated pieces into Folino Estate’s Bottle Shop. Each time I would do this, the reception was positive and the collection would often sell out,” she says. “Launching this boutique was a natural progression and a personal dream come true.” Folino describes the shop as a love letter to all the things she is passionate about. Shoppers can find carefully curated capsule collections, gifts, mix-your-own sangria and even fresh flowers for sale. “Looking ahead, our goals for the store include expanding our reach through e-commerce and fulfilling my other dream of launching my own clothing line,” she says. “Our main goal with Folino Estate and all of our hospitality brands centers around creating memories that last a lifetime. The Boutique and Sangria Bar is my own special way to focus on that goal, and to provide a space where people feel a sense of connection and happiness.”

New Exhibition at Lancaster's MOAH Honors Ancestral Roots of Antelope Valley's Indigenous Tribes
Lancaster locals and history buffs, mark your calendars because it's time to take a deep dive into the past with a side of culture. The Lancaster Museum of Art and History (MOAH) is rolling out the red carpet for an intimate glance through the sands of time, weaving stories of the valley's original inhabitants. "This Valley Is Sacred: The Ancestors Are Speaking" is the latest showstopper exhibition celebrating the tribal roots of the Antelope Valley, opening its doors on May 11. Curated by Bruce Love and Latipa, this historical expose has been brewing for three years and, according to a press release from the museum, it's set to transport visitors through time in a series of curated experiences.

The life and legacy of Dr. Hazel Jackson
On June 1st, a moving portrayal will grace the stage—a heartfelt depiction of Hazel Jackson’s life, a woman whose resilience and dedication left an unforgettable impact on her community. This play, honoring Jackson’s memory, marks the foundation stone of the newly formed Hazel Jackson Foundation, with proceeds supporting its mission of empowerment and assistance. Recalling the beginnings of this endeavor, Cheryl Holland-Jones, Dr. Jackson’s daughter and the driving force behind the foundation, reminisces about a journey that commenced with a shared desire for change. Amidst social unrest and a global health crisis, the community found itself reevaluating its values and institutions. The renaming of a local school in Jackson’s honor sparked discussions about representation and inclusivity, setting the stage for broader societal reflections.

Pheasant Run Farm Bed & Breakfast Is a Sweet Retreat in Lancaster
Drive time: 1 hour, 15 minutes. This converted 1809 stone bank barn on 48 acres seamlessly combines original architectural features with antique, period-reproduction and contemporary furnishings. Each of the four guestrooms has its own distinct décor and character, and unique hand-painted accents by a local artists lend a touch of whimsy. For romantic ambiance, book Henry & Anna’s Room, which features a gas fireplace, a whirlpool tub and a private balcony. There are no televisions at Pheasant Run Farm, but if you must keep in touch with the world outside, wireless internet is free. A full breakfast is also included with your overnight stay.
